dc.description.abstract | Nowadays various researches have been conducted on the utilization of Friend-Of-A-Friend (FOAF) as the foundation of social network services. However, automatic update and dynamic management of FOAF for the social network services are difficult. Hereupon, we propose a novel method to overcome the above problems by applying FOAF and RDF Site Summary (RSS) to OnLine Analytical Processing (OLAP) system. The proposed method generates the OLAP cube by using the collected FOAF and RSS from the web, and then processes the generated OLAP cubes. The implemented result shows that foaf:interest of users has reached an average of 19 % increase in 4 weeks. In proportion to the increased foaf:interest change, the number of foaf:knows of users has grown to an average of 9 %. By using the suggested method, we can provide better services in coping up with the rapid change of user interests with the automatic application of FOAF. | - |
